About This Item

N Y: The Monacelli Press. Fine/No Jacket, as Issued. 2012. First Edition. Large Hardcover. 9781580933070 A FINE, AS NEW LARGE HARDCOVER, in photo illustrated boards, no jacket as issued. 320 pages, with photo illustrated endpapers. includes index, bibliography, plus a chronology of New York performance works and exhibitions. ILLUSTRATIONS THROUGHOUT, with principal photography by Robert R. McElroy, text by Mildred L. Glimcher. A wonderful photographic history of the Happenings movement in New York, from 1958 to 1963. .
